Question 355720: Okay, I'm trying to help my 9 year old on a participation only math problem. I am not very good at math. My father has given us the steps he believes are necessary, I would like to see what people who obviously LOVE math come up with...
The Jaguars scored 35 points in the first half of a basketball game. They scored 3 more points in the fourth quarter than they scored in the third quarter. The opposing team scored 90 points and won. How many points might the Jaguars have scored in the third and fourth quarters?

let the jaguars score x points in the third quarter
they score x+3 points in the fourth quarter
They score 35 points in the first half of the game.
Totally they have scored x+x+3 +35
=2x +38 points in the whole game.
..
opposite team scored 90 points
2x+38 <90
add -38 to both sides
2x+38-38<90-38
2x<52
divide by 2
x<26
...
third quarter they have scored <26
in the fourth quarter they have scored <29
